This week, news broke confirming our worst fears: the Supreme Court is prepared to end the constitutional right to abortion by completely overturning Roe v. Wade. While we have seen the writing on the wall for decades and have been preparing for this moment, it is still devastating. Remember that the draft opinion released this week in the case Dobbs v. Jackson Women’s Health Organization is not the final word — yet. Abortion is still legal in North Carolina, South Carolina, West Virginia, and Virginia. 

We don’t know when the Supreme Court will issue its final decision. Until then, here’s what you can do right now to fight back and defend abortion access:

  • Donate to your local abortion fund. Abortion funds provide people with financial support to pay for procedures, abortion pills, transportation and lodging when travel is required, childcare, doula and emotional support, or other needs voiced by people seeking abortions.
